What are the signs of bad brake rotors?
- Vibration or pulsation in the brake pedal, noise such as squealing or grinding, visible scoring or rust, and uneven braking force are common signs that rotors need attention.

How do you know when to replace brake rotors?
- Replace when rotor thickness is below manufacturer minimum, when runout or warping is detected, or when damage cannot be corrected by resurfacing.

What is the difference between resurfacing and replacing brake rotors?
- Resurfacing smooths and restores rotor surface when within thickness specs; replacement installs new OEM rotors when damage or wear exceeds safe limits.
- Resurfacing can be a cost-effective short-term fix, but replacement ensures full performance, longer life, and maintains manufacturer warranty standards when done at a certified dealership.

Front and Rear Brake Rotors
Front and rear rotors serve different roles: front rotors usually handle a larger share of braking force and therefore wear faster, while rear rotors contribute to balance, stability, and parking brake function. On the 2027 Mercedes-Benz CLA, the front axle often shows earlier wear due to weight transfer during stops and steering demands. Our technicians at Mercedes-Benz of Fort Pierce evaluate both axles, measuring thickness, runout, and surface condition to determine whether resurfacing or replacement is required. Ignoring a worn rotor can lead to increased stopping distances, uneven pad wear, and costly damage to calipers or ABS sensors.
